  • Lamoureux is a hamlet in central Alberta, Canada within Sturgeon County.[1] It is located 6 kilometres (3.7 mi) northeast of Edmonton's city limits on the northern shore of the North Saskatchewan River, opposite the City of Fort Saskatchewan.

          Group of Priests at Lamoureux
          ARCAE-P-2025 · Pièce · 1969-1970
          Fait partie de Archdiocese Archives Photograph Collection

          This is a photograph of a group of priests at Lamoureux for a meeting. From left to right: (front row) Reverends Roland Berube and Canice Foran, Monsignor William Lyons, Reverends Edmund Donahoe and Sidney Stewart; (second row) Reverends Joseph McGrane, J. William Burke, Terrence Wall, and Michal McAnnally; (third row) Reverends Joseph Peter Rolheiser, MacLellan, Calude Prefontaine, Emmett Crough, and Albert O'Brien.

          ARCAE-1-7-4-90 · Dossier · 1884-2005
          Fait partie de Catholic Archdiocese of Edmonton Fonds

          The file contains records which pertain to the administration and management of the Catholic Parish of Our Lady of Lourdes located in Lamoureux, Alberta and includes general correspondence (1884-2005), annual reports (1951-1964), annual statistical reports (1965-1966), annual financial reports (1900-1950) as well as newspaper articles, pamphlets and other miscellaneous records.

          St. Eugene Mission Records (closed)
          ARCAE-1-7-4-147 · Dossier · ca.1900
          Fait partie de Catholic Archdiocese of Edmonton Fonds

          The file contains records which pertain to the administration and management of the Catholic Mission located in St. Eugene Alberta (a mission of Lamoureux) and includes miscellaneous records including a map and a daily journal which provides monthly statistical reports about sacraments given in the area.
